Check Digit Verification of cas no

The CAS Registry Mumber 26176-52-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,6,1,7 and 6 respectively; the second part has 2 digits, 5 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 26176-52:
(7*2)+(6*6)+(5*1)+(4*7)+(3*6)+(2*5)+(1*2)=113
113 % 10 = 3
So 26176-52-3 is a valid CAS Registry Number.

A convenient source of hexaaquacobalt(III)

Wangila, Grant,Jordan

, p. 347 - 350 (2003)

A convenient preparation and full characterization, including a crystal structure, of green, crystalline [Co(NH3)6][Co(CO3)3] is reported. This salt can be treated at 0°C with aqueous solutions of HClO4, HNO3 or CF3SO3H to give CO2(g), the corresponding insoluble salt of Co(NH3)63+ and aqueous Co(OH2)63+. This reaction provides ready access to solutions of Co(OH2)63+ in a wide range of concentrations and acidities.

Depolymerization of Pu(IV) Polymer in 0.5-3 M HNO3 in the Presence of Reductants and Oxidants

Ermolaev, V. M.,Zakharova, E. V.,Shilov V. P.

, p. 424 - 428 (2008/10/08)

Methods of depolymerization of polymeric Pu(IV) in 0.5-3 M HNO3 in the presence of reductants [hydroquinone, H2O2, hydroxylamine, U(IV)] and oxidants [KMnO4, H2O2 + Fe(NO3)3, Na2S2O8 + catalysts, Co(III)] were studied. The ratios of various oxidation states and complex species of plutonium in such systems were determined by electronic absorption spectroscopy. A mechanism of depolymerization of Pu(IV) by sodium persulfate in 0.5-3 M HNO3 in the presence of Co(II) salts was proposed. The stepwise stability constant of the PuO2SO4 complexes K1 was estimated.
